office xml的交互性

office xml的交互性

ID:22371828

大小:61.00 KB

页数:8页

时间:2018-10-28

office xml的交互性_第1页
office xml的交互性_第2页
office xml的交互性_第3页
office xml的交互性_第4页
office xml的交互性_第5页
资源描述:

《office xml的交互性》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、officeXML的交互性  这是一系列文章中的第一篇,旨在说明与微软OfficeXMLReferenceSchemas(L和SpreadSheetML)的交互性。这里,我们将来分析如何使BEAL。L  微软的L文档的功能,就是你打开任何L格式。如同你设想的,当前文件将被保存为XML格式的文件。这种文件使用的就是L格式。  L是Office2003ReferenceSchemas提供的一种XML方案。它描述了如何将一份L文档的形式表现。微软为这些方案提供不需版权的注册和文件。<entxmlns:

2、l'>  <ent>  一份L文件就是一份存为XML格式的L格式。然而和L格式,它保留了它所有的格式、功能、以及编辑能力。这就是说,一份存为L的文档具有与原有二进制的.格式文档具有等同功能的优势。  这些导致了有趣情景的性能是以往版本的Office不具备的。比如,遵循L方案的XML文档现在可以在非微软平台(只要提供能够生成XML的平台即可)上生成。当这个类型的XML文档装载进Office2003,它会自动被识别为L  现在回到我们前面提到的案例,Contoso的IT部门注意到

3、L并发现它可以提供好的解决方案。下面的图表对这个解决方案进行了说明。Contoso修改了现有的J2EE应用,添加了符合L标准的XML文档生成功能,用以生成XML格式的纪念性出生证明文件。然后这些文件被送回至Contoso的现有的使用Office2003的客户端。这些文档可以在Office2003中打开,打印,并可马上交道注册者手中。    图1.使用L  如图1中所展示的,注册的详细出生信息在注册处输入终端,并存储在J2EE服务器上。服务器将数据存储在数据库中,同时生成L格式的出生证明文件。然后这份文

4、件在'sRationalApplicationDeveloper6.0)中的情况下设计的。样本支持运行于'sCloudscapev10.0数据库(最近捐助给了Apache软件基金会并改名为Derby)。当然还可以免费使用另一种支持的数据库虽然这可能要求在资源代码中作适当的修改。本文中我们选用IBM'sCloudscape,用来支持J2EE应用数据库和绑定到操作系统上。  如果你没有安装Cloudscape数据库,就需要从IBM下载Derby数据库软件。步骤如下:  1.从Clo

5、udscapeinstallpage下载JavaInstaller将内容释放至一个临时目录下。  打开目录并下面的命令:java-jar10.0-IBM-Cloudscape.jar  将会安装所需文件。Cloudscape_10.0Linux下为/opt/IBM/Cloudscape_10.0,你可以选择喜欢的任意路径。发布样本代码  从officexmlinterop为你的平台下载包含样本代码的JAR文件。  对于BEA特定版本的样本:jarxvfIBMBirthCertSample.jar  从

6、这个样本出发,我们假设所有JAR文件的内容会放置于这样一个目录中c:officexmlBirthCert(L文件。  /images  用于存储证明文件的签字图像。  /project  包含服务于JSP客户和网络服务的项目文件。  /schema  包含一个XSD方案用于网络服务的再次致电功能。  /template  包含用于出生证明文件的XML文件模版。启动数据库  在数据库的子目录(c:officexmlBirthCertdatabaseor/usr/officexml/BirthCert)中

7、运行database.bat文件(database.shLinux环境)。将会编译并运行所需文件,对样本提供数据库支持。如果你选择了其他路径来安装Cloudscape数据库,你需要相应地修改脚本。  现在开始安装数据库并发布样本代码,根据你的平台参考下面的部分。在BEALXSL=/officexml/BirthCert/template/BirthCertificate.xslImageFolder=/officexml/BirthCert/images/LDocFolder=/officexml/B

8、irthCert/s/  注意:如果你在使用Linux操作系统的主机上运行样本,则需要在每个此类路径的开始处添加(或在本地进行修改)/usr。  LXSL属性用XSL文件的定位。ImageFolder还有LDocFolder代表了输出图像和文档的位置。  如果你使用了其他非默认目录,相应地改变上面的默认路径进行文件保存。  添加所需的库支持  另外,你需要在BEACloudscape_10.0或/opt/IBM/Cloudscape_10.0)并选择db

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。